holmsidelofts Posted August 20, 2009 Report Posted August 20, 2009 but what your all missing is the piont that its been like this with organisations crossing for many years but only this year have we lost so many ? so is it clashing Sorry tom it hasnt just been this year its been for at least 4 years now that people are being wiped out with heavy losses, remember i have been with the welsh north road before they went east to west and its gotton progressively worse every year, its impossible to avoid clashing on this road. As someone else said earlier about the wrong information in the homing world, yes its a revised wnr programme but we have know this for weeks, but every time its printed in the homing world the the information is wrong so how can all the feds around us know where we are if we dont make an effort to tell them. It only takes a phone call or an email to the BHW for them to change the information, but again as far as others are concerned we are at swindon this week not maidstone. Its time we stopped looking for excuses and we need to do something about it before its to late. Other feds are really starting to get pissed at us as we are causing lossages for them also by flying this route, i know this because i have had lots of emails from people in other feds wanting answers.
